Unveiling the Secrets: How Whiskey is Made from Grain to Glass
The journey of whiskey, beginning as humble grains to a smooth and complex spirit, is a testament to the skill of distillers. It's a adventure that involves meticulous selection of grains, careful conversion, spirited distillation, and patient aging in oak barrels. Each stage plays a vital role in shaping the unique character that the finished product.
From milling the grains to capturing the flavorful sugars, every detail shapes the final taste. The conversion process alters these sugars into alcohol, creating a liquid foundation for whiskey.
Through distillation, the essence of the whiskey is captured, separating the flavorful compounds from the rest. The method of distillation influences the final flavor profile, creating a wide range of styles from light and refreshing to dark and complex.
Finally, the whiskey is stored in oak barrels, where it absorbs complex flavors and. The type of oak, the duration of aging, and even the climate all contribute to the whiskey's final character.
